ET Buddy System

IATA has launched an ET Buddy System that provides member airlines without electronic ticketing up to 15 days of free consultation with experts from ET-enabled carriers or from an IATA staff consultant.

The ET Buddy system was set up in response to a request of the Board of Governors in May 2004 - see how IATA responded.

The ET Buddy System is administered by the ET Project Manager who is responsible for all pairing between airlines offering support or requiring support - Contact the ET Project Manager.

The ET Buddy system follows a process that is described in the ET Buddy Handbook. Each airline is asked to provide information about its own infrastructure to set the groundwork for discussion. The Mentor Airline shall provide a completed Mentor Airline Profile and the receiving Airline shall provide a completed Receiving Airline Profile.

The ET Buddy Partnership will only go live when a contract is signed between the two airlines and IATA. The IATA ET Project Manager will provide each participant with the appropriate contract.
